Sign up to access all features of our service.
  • Job search
  • Favorites
  • Create a CV
    New
  • Salaries
  • Subscriptions

Staff Software Engineer (Java or Scala)

Cloudera

Staff Software Engineer

At Cloudera, we empower people to transform complex data into clear and actionable insights. With as much data under management as the hyperscalers, we're the preferred data partner for the top companies in almost every industry. Powered by the relentless innovation of the open source community, Cloudera advances digital transformation for the world's largest enterprises.

The Data Platform Pillar is the bedrock of Cloudera's technology, where we design and build the core components that let our customers store, manage, and process data with unmatched scalability, security, and performance.

The Replication Manager team is seeking passionate developers to enhance replication support for the Cloudera Data Platform. The team's mission is to provide a seamless experience for customers moving data and associated entities to support migration, replication, and disaster recovery.

Replication Manager enables customers to replicate data across data centers or between on-premises and cloud environments. This includes data in HDFS, Ozone, or cloud buckets; Hive, HBase, or Iceberg tables; Ranger permissions; and Atlas lineage. Datasets range from terabytes to petabytes, with challenges such as millions of directories, large file sizes, and near real-time HBase WAL replication.

As a Staff Software Engineer, you will:

  • Build and maintain large-scale replication systems on top of the Cloudera Data Platform stack
  • Be responsible for our products running in production
  • Work with a distributed team of engineers to design cloud-based, low RPO, RTO replication architectures
  • Support replication across multiple Cloudera components like HDFS, Ozone, Hive, HBase, Iceberg, Atlas, and Ranger
  • Give and take actionable feedback
  • Mentor junior engineers
  • Work with product management and occasionally, with field engineers on the product roadmap and early access feature introductions

We're excited about you if you have:

  • Masters in Computer Science or related field and 4-6 years of experience - or Bachelors and more than 6 years of relevant industry experience - or 6-8 years of relevant industry experience
  • Strong backend engineering skill set with expertise in Java or Scala or Kotlin
  • Ability to read large codebases and write succinct, clean code
  • Experience with system software design and development

You may also have:

  • Experience with large-scale, distributed systems design and development with an understanding of scaling, replication, consistency, and high availability
  • Understanding of computer architecture, storage, network, and IO subsystems
  • Current expertise with Java/Scala/Kotlin developer ecosystems
  • Experience with AWS, Azure, or GCP
  • Test automation experience along with Python basics
  • Background in performance tuning, identifying performance bottlenecks, and implementing performance optimizations
  • Systems/DevOps experience

Why this role matters:

You will tackle complex distributed systems challenges, crafting the foundational software for the control and data planes that powers CDP and keeps it running at massive scale. Working at the forefront of hybrid and multi-cloud technology, you will empower data scientists, engineers, and analysts with the tools and infrastructure they need for advanced analytics and modeling.

Collaboration is key, you will work alongside brilliant minds across product, data science, and engineering to drive innovation, standardize best practices, and shape the future of enterprise AI and data platforms. This is your chance to build the future of data and see your work make a global impact.

This role is not eligible for immigration sponsorship.

What you can expect from us:

  • Generous PTO Policy
  • Support work life balance with Unplugged Days
  • Flexible WFH Policy
  • Mental & Physical Wellness programs
  • Phone and Internet Reimbursement program
  • Access to Continued Career Development
  • Comprehensive Benefits and Competitive Packages
  • Paid Volunteer Time
  • Employee Resource Groups
Vacancy posted 21 hours ago
Similar jobs that could be interesting for youBased on the Staff Software Engineer (Java or Scala) in United States vacancy
  • $130k - $170k

     ...Staff Backend Software Engineer (Java/Scala) Remote, Canada Lookout, Inc. is a globally recognized cybersecurity leader delivering advanced protection for the most vulnerable element of any enterprise security strategy — human error and manipulation. Cloud-native... 
    Suggested
    Full time
    Work experience placement
    Remote work

    Lookout

    United States
    19 hours ago
  •  ...Title:Software Engineer - Scala,JAVA,Synapse Location -Redmond,WA ( Open for Remote- Candidate need to work EST time Zone) Job Description We are seeking a Software Engineer with strong experience in Synapse,Scala and Java to build and support scalable applications... 
    Suggested
    Remote work

    Yantran LLC

    United States
    1 day ago
  •  ...Software Engineer / Java, Scala / W2 Only Technical professionals are defined by what they create. Client has the risk taking corporate culture, strategic R&D investments and global know-how to imagine, develop and market products that lead the industry. Client's Smart... 
    Suggested

    cyberThink

    Mountain View, CA
    1 day ago
  •  ...team of energetic and dedicated engineers to develop large scale,...  ...a modern code base written in Scala and Spark running on AWS EMR....  ...responsibilities span the entire software development process, and include...  ...• Experience writing Scala or Java with unit tests and Maven/sbt... 
    Suggested
    Remote work

    HERE Technologies

    United States
    19 hours ago
  •  ...dollar life sciences company is looking to bring on Senior Software Engineers to join their team! You'll be part of building their main product...  ...in 0Auth or SAML, and focus on the backend in either Java, Scala, or Ruby on Rails. Ideal candidates have a strong... 
    Suggested
    Full time
    Remote work

    Motion Recruitment

    United States
    3 days ago
  •  ...in FinTech, is seeking a Contract Senior Software Engineer. This is a hybrid role, 1 day a week...  ...a modern stack ~ Our core stack is Java/ Kotlin/ Spring / PostgreSQL/ React, and...  ...production ~2+ years Java, Kotlin or Scala programming experience ~ A proven understanding... 
    Full time
    Contract work
    Temporary work
    Remote work
    Flexible hours
    1 day per week

    Motion Recruitment

    United States
    4 days ago
  •  ...Senior Full Stack Software Engineer (Java/Scala) – New York (Hybrid 3 days) Responsibilities: Design, development, and delivery of scalable, enterprise-grade financial modelling, reporting and analytics solutions. Implement robust software systems using Java... 

    Georgia IT Inc

    New York, NY
    2 days ago
  • $118.98k - $197.6k

     ...utilize your experiences and development skills in Java and/or Scala to provide creative, logical, and practical solutions that yield innovative software product capabilities for ArcGIS Workflow Manager. As a software engineer, you will design and develop software used by... 
    Worldwide

    6AM City, LLC

    California, MO
    2 days ago
  • Dsnworldwide is seeking a full-time IT Software Engineer 5 in Chicago, IL. The ideal candidate will have over 10 years of experience...  ...at least 5 years of hands-on development experience using Java along with Scala expertise. The role includes mentoring other engineers... 
    Full time

    Dsnworldwide

    Chicago, IL
    4 days ago
  • $102.36k

    A financial technology company in Lake Forest is seeking a Software Developer to architect and implement cutting-edge financial features using a variety of programming languages including Java and Scala. The ideal candidate holds a Bachelor’s degree in Computer Science... 
    Full time

    Metisthemis

    Lake Forest, CA
    2 days ago
  •  ..., Inc. (DSN) in Chicago, IL, is seeking a full-time IT Software Engineer 5. In this role, you will be responsible for complex programming...  ...over 10 years of experience, including 5+ years in Java and experience with Scala and Akka technologies. DSN offers a comprehensive... 
    Full time

    Diversified Services Network, Inc.

    Chicago, IL
    4 days ago
  •  ...Software Engineer The Software Engineer position will be responsible for hands-on development as well as lead the development of Next Generation Enterprise solutions for Global eCommerce. SE will be responsible for application development in support of the multi-platform... 

    Samprasoft

    Sunnyvale, CA
    2 days ago
  • $40 per hour

    You will start accepting contract and/or full-time job opportunities in the LD Talent slack. (more info) While you are not assigned to a contract or hired for a full-time opportunity, you can choose to learn online and do paid passion projects to grow your skills. You ...
    Full time
    Contract work

    Edward Wang

    New York, NY
    2 days ago
  •  ...development of front-end solutions. Hands-on familiarity with modern frameworks (Angular/React) Six or more years of work experience with Java/Spring. Proficiency in Maven/Gradle. Demonstrated experience in delivering business-critical systems to the market. Ability to... 
    Work experience placement

    Saxon Global

    Dallas, TX
    2 days ago
  •  ...Staff Engineer (Java) Are you ready to define the future of backend engineering at one of Europe's fastest-growing companies? If yes,...  ...expect our engineers to embrace this as a core part of how great software gets made. We are hiring a Staff Engineer (Java) to based in... 
    Work from home

    Epassi

    United States
    22 hours ago
  • $160k - $240k

     ...JOB TITLE: Staff Software Engineer, Java **TOP 3 SKILLS:** ~8+ years of experience in Java software development, particularly for product applications. ~5+ years of experience with highly scalable systems. ~ Strong knowledge of object-oriented programming... 
    Hourly pay
    Full time
    Work experience placement
    Remote work
    Work from home

    Ursus Inc

    United States
    2 days ago
  •  ...Software Engineer Position The Software Engineer position will be responsible for hands-on development as well as lead the development of Next Generation Enterprise solutions for Global eCommerce. SE will be responsible for application development in support of the... 

    Samprasoft

    Sunnyvale, CA
    2 days ago
  •  ...Role: Staff Software Engineer-Java Location: Bellevue, Washington-Hybrid 2-3 days to ofc Duration: C2C/Fulltime Job Description: Experience ( 10+ years' experience) Roles/Responsibilities Work with the team to help... 
    Full time

    Zortech Solutions

    Bellevue, WA
    5 days ago
  •  ...Scala Java Developer Location: Sunnyvale, CA Long Term Contract Required Skills: Scala, Linux, SBT, Jenkins, AWS Job Summary...  ...application technologies Jenkins or equivalent continuous integration software SBT or equivalent build management tools Cognizant... 
    Long term contract

    ClifyX

    Sunnyvale, CA
    1 day ago
  •  ...edge. Our globally distributed engineering teams focus on adaptable...  ...work in a fast-paced, financial software development environment and be...  ...using technologies including Scala, Akka, and gRPC. Take...  ...more programming languages (Java, Scala, C#, etc.). A firm... 
    Flexible hours

    FlexTrade Systems Inc.

    Milwaukee, WI
    5 days ago
  • $118.45k - $284.28k

     ...Staff Software Engineer We're building a world of health around every individual — shaping a more connected, convenient and compassionate health...  ...~5+ years of experience as full stack developer in Java-based technologies including microservices and spring boot framework... 
    Hourly pay
    Full time
    Temporary work

    Oak St. Health

    Northbrook, IL
    3 days ago
  •  ...-founded in 2019. We offer a custom-tailored, white‑glove engineering service fit for our clients, because a digital transformation...  ...has helped many clients achieve their goals. Senior Java Engineer(with Scala) We are seeking a highly skilled Senior Java Engineer to join... 

    RE Partners Consulting

    New York, NY
    2 days ago
  • $140.6k - $173.1k

     ...a foundation to open up new opportunities for WEX. As a Staff Software Engineer on our team, you will be a key contributor and leader following...  ..., Kafka event streams, ElasticSearch, and APIs written in Java. This is an opportunity for you to join an agile, and collaborative... 
    Remote work
    Flexible hours

    WEX

    Dallas, TX
    15 days ago
  • $127.6k - $191.4k

     ...Senior Staff Software Engineer - IE07HE We're determined to make a difference and are proud to be an insurance company that goes well beyond...  ...scalable. Job Description: Develop applications with Java and J2EE technologies, use Micro Services, JMS, XML, JSON,... 
    Temporary work
    Work at office
    Remote work
    Shift work
    3 days per week

    The Hartford

    Columbus, OH
    4 days ago
  •  ...Must be able to work on our W2 - Opening for Java Developer with hands on experience with Scala If on Visa , we can transfer / sponsor for right candidate 1.5 Year Contract - 3 Days Onsite Work Required in Charlotte, NC Details: • Senior... 
    Contract work
    Work at office
    Remote work
    Visa sponsorship

    Mitchell Martin

    United States
    2 days ago
  • $180k - $240k

     ...Software Engineer At Early Warning, we've powered and protected the U.S. financial system for over thirty years with cutting-edge solutions...  .../React). Eight or more years of work experience with Java/Spring. Proficiency in Maven/Gradle. Demonstrated experience... 
    Hourly pay
    Work experience placement
    Work at office
    Immediate start
    Visa sponsorship
    Work visa
    Flexible hours

    Early Warning Services

    Scottsdale, AZ
    1 day ago
  • $140k - $186k

     ...the team's overall planning. Represent engineering in cross-functional team sessions and...  ...Six or more years of work experience with Java/Spring. Proficiency in Maven/Gradle....  ...testing, secure coding, etc). Knowledge of Software Development Lifecycle (SDLC) best... 
    Hourly pay
    Work experience placement
    Work at office
    Immediate start
    Visa sponsorship
    Work visa
    Flexible hours

    Early Warning Services

    Chicago, IL
    4 days ago
  •  ...Position Title: Staff Software Engineer / Architect - Java Modernization (AWS / Kubernetes) Location: St. Louis, MO JD We are looking for a staff-level software engineer / architect to lead the modernization of a largescale, mission-critical Java platform... 

    Yantran LLC

    O Fallon, MO
    3 days ago
  •  ...We are looking for a staff level software engineer / architect to lead the modernization of a largescale, mission critical Java platform. This role is hands on and focused on rewriting and re architecting existing systems using modern Java, Spring Boot, and cloud native... 

    Yochana

    Saint Louis, MO
    3 days ago
  •  ...Staff Software Engineer - Pulsar Team Czechia Bloomreach is building the world's premier agentic platform for personalization. We're revolutionizing...  ...…. Our Tech Stack(s) Languages & Frameworks: Java / Spring, Python, Go – occasionally TypeScript, Angular,... 
    Full time
    Remote work
    Flexible hours

    bloomreach

    United States
    16 hours ago

Do you want to receive more vacancies?

Subscribe and receive similar vacancies to Staff Software Engineer (Java or Scala). Be the first to apply!